Analysis

Thailand recorded 1,042 kt for drained organic soils (co2) — emissions in 2023.

The figure is up 6.3% over ten years.

Over the whole period, drained organic soils (co2) — emissions in Thailand peaked at 1,094 kt in 1990 and was at its lowest, 884.23 kt, in 2000.

That places Thailand 50th out of 221 countries with data for 2023, putting it in the top quarter.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
